Improve Web site Efficiency with Qualified Drupal Upkeep Techniques
Improve Web site Efficiency with Qualified Drupal Upkeep Techniques
Blog Article
Understanding the significance of Drupal Maintenance
What is Drupal Maintenance?
Drupal maintenance refers to the ongoing technique of ensuring that a Drupal Site operates efficiently, securely, and proficiently. This encompasses many different jobs starting from normal application updates, safety patches, performance enhancements, and content material administration, to backups and monitoring. Standard Drupal Upkeep assists to forestall downtime, guarantees the newest functions are implemented, and keeps the location compliant with current World wide web standards.
Why Normal Updates Matter for Protection
Security has become the Principal issues for virtually any Web page, and Drupal is not any exception. Regular updates are crucial to safeguard the website from vulnerabilities that destructive entities could exploit. Each new edition of Drupal includes fixes for regarded stability concerns, making it very important to remain up-to-date. Failure to apply these updates can result in info breaches, loss of delicate data, and damage to your standing.
The Influence of Servicing on General performance
The maintenance regimen noticeably impacts a website’s efficiency. Devoid of standard checks and updates, a Drupal site may possibly load little by little or behave unpredictably, resulting in a poor person experience. Frequent upkeep can improve overall performance by cleansing up unused modules and themes, optimizing the database, and making sure that caching mechanisms are properly utilized. These advancements lead to faster load instances, maximizing consumer satisfaction and possibly boosting Search engine optimization rankings.
Typical Difficulties in Drupal Maintenance
Figuring out Prevalent Troubles and Their Answers
Maintaining a Drupal site is not without having its challenges. Common concerns consist of plugin conflicts, server misconfigurations, and out-of-date themes. Determining these issues usually requires monitoring logs, overall performance metrics, and person feed-back. Remedies can vary from systematic troubleshooting, testing updates within a staging ecosystem, or consulting with a professional to carry out the required fixes. Normal audits also can assist in pinpointing prospective problems just before they escalate.
Taking care of 3rd-Occasion Modules and Plugins
Drupal’s comprehensive ecosystem of 3rd-party modules can significantly enrich operation. Having said that, they also can introduce vulnerabilities and compatibility concerns. It’s important to vet Every module properly in advance of set up and routinely assessment and update them. Sustaining communication with module builders via Local community forums might also offer insights into probable issues and approaching updates. Additionally, developing a rigorous check suite can stop problematic modules from producing disruptions on your Dwell website.
Handling Drupal Version Upgrades Efficiently
Upgrading Drupal to a more moderen Variation can appreciably greatly enhance features and stability, however it comes with threats. System upgrades can split compatibility with present themes and modules. Therefore, it truly is recommended to adhere to an in depth upgrade prepare that includes back again-ups and also a tests stage inside a non-output ecosystem. Additionally, leveraging automated improve scripts can streamline this method when reducing faults and downtime.
Most effective Methods for Successful Drupal Upkeep
Creating a Upkeep Agenda
Creating a routine maintenance routine is vital in guaranteeing no element of your Drupal web-site is ignored. This routine must outline specific tasks being carried out day by day, weekly, regular, and per year. Day-to-day jobs could possibly include monitoring stability alerts and checking internet site efficiency, although weekly duties may perhaps entail updating information and checking for available updates. Month-to-month and yearly tasks can consist of in depth backups, overall performance audits, and security testimonials. Consistence inside your upkeep routine helps preemptively address potential difficulties.
Utilizing Automatic Resources for Effectiveness
Automation can considerably reduce the workload associated with Drupal servicing. There are highly effective tools that can help with duties for example checking, backups, and updates. Applications like Drush or Aegir can automate many tasks, guaranteeing that the site is on a regular basis up-to-date without the need of handbook intervention. Additionally, essential monitoring services can warn you of any downtime or functionality issues, making it possible for for swift motion to solve them before they escalate.
Conducting Common Functionality Audits
Performance audits are essential for examining your Drupal web page’s performance and speed. By making use of quite a few performance metrics including web site load time, server reaction time, and throughput, you could form a clear photograph of how correctly your web site operates. Conducting audits often means that you can pinpoint regions for advancement, helping to apply optimizations that can lead to a better consumer knowledge and improved Search engine optimisation performance.
Sophisticated Methods for Optimizing Drupal Routine maintenance
Leveraging Caching Approaches
Caching is a robust technique in web functionality optimization, and it plays an important function in Drupal upkeep. By configuring caching correctly employing equipment like Varnish or perhaps the constructed-in caching mechanisms in Drupal, Internet websites can significantly minimize load occasions and server load. Caching approaches include things like page caching for total rendered webpages, block caching for dynamic information, and sights caching for database queries, which often can dramatically improve internet site responsiveness and lessen source usage.
Checking Web-site Wellness with Analytics
Analytics equipment deliver valuable insights into your web site’s efficiency and user interactions. Utilizing Google Analytics or other equivalent instruments can observe person actions, traffic resources, and engagement metrics, all of which advise choice-earning and tactic. Frequently analyzing this knowledge aids in figuring out tendencies and likely challenges when enabling you to tailor your content and general performance optimally, trying to keep your users engaged and content.
Integrating Backup Methods Effectively
Backups can be a significant facet of Drupal maintenance, guaranteeing that you could swiftly Get well from any knowledge loss or web-site failure. A powerful backup Remedy consists of don't just frequent automated backups of information and databases but additionally correct tests to ensure that backups might be restored. Leveraging instruments which include Backup and Migrate, that's specifically suitable for Drupal, can drastically streamline this method, furnishing comfort that the facts is preserved should any challenges occur.
Measuring Accomplishment in Drupal Routine maintenance
Key Performance Metrics to trace
To properly measure the good results of your Drupal maintenance efforts, distinct essential efficiency indicators (KPIs) really should be tracked. These can include web-site uptime, common load time, responsiveness to consumer requests, protection incident occurrences, and consumer actions analytics. Setting up crystal clear benchmarks for these KPIs will enable you to gauge improvement with time and refine your upkeep tactics effectively.
Evaluating Person Knowledge Article-Routine maintenance
Post-maintenance evaluations are basic in examining the effectiveness of your attempts. Accumulating consumer feedback through surveys or immediate communication can provide important insights into their activities prior to and immediately after routine maintenance. Also, monitoring engagement metrics, like bounce premiums or session durations, will offer knowledge to be aware of the effects of your respective routine maintenance functions on user satisfaction and retention.
Generating Details-Pushed Enhancements
The value of knowledge-pushed insights can’t be overstated in producing a good servicing plan. Analysing the information acquired from efficiency metrics, user suggestions, and analytics will enable you to apply knowledgeable variations. This enables for constant advancement of your internet site, making sure it satisfies consumer anticipations and maintains optimal performance. Consistently examining and responding to this data signifies that your Drupal website will not likely only be latest but can even serve your people properly.
In conclusion, a strong Drupal routine maintenance method is essential for a protected, performant, and consumer-centric Web page. By comprehending the value of routine maintenance, addressing typical troubles, next best tactics, utilizing Highly developed tactics, and measuring results effectively, you are able to ensure your Drupal site continues to prosper find out more within an at any time-evolving digital landscape.